div#container div#footer { clear: both;
						   width: 947px;
						   margin-left: 26px;
						  }

div#container div.space { clear: both;
	 					  height: 50px; 
						}

div#container div#sitemap {
						width: 100%;
						height: 74px;
						background: #000 url(../img/backgrounds/footer.gif);
						}
						
						

div#container div#footer div#sitemap div.menu 
						{ float: left;
						  margin-top: 15px;
						  margin-left: 15px;
						  display: inline;
						}
						
div#container div#footer div#sitemap div.menu ul
						{ text-align: left;
						  display: inline;
						  margin-left: 20px; 
						  padding-left: 0px;  }
						
div#container div#footer div#sitemap div.menu li
 						{ display: table-cell; 
	 					  text-align: left;
						  color: #cecece; 
						  text-transform: uppercase;
						  font-size: 8.5pt;
						  padding-right: 8px;
						  border: 0px solid yellow;
						}

div#container div#footer div#sitemap div.menu li.topic
						{ width: 80px; }
						
						/* Holly Hack. IE Requirement \*/
						* div#sitemap div.menu ul li {
							float: left;
							height: 1%;
						}
						* div#sitemap div.menu ul li a {
							height: 1%;
						}
						/* End */
						li:hover ul, li.over ul {
							display: block;
						}
						/* The magic */
						
div#container div#footer div#sitemap div.menu div.empty {
						  display: block; 
						  border: 0px solid yellow; 
						  padding-top: 5px;
						  clear: both;
						}

						
						
						
						
div#container div#footer div#sitemap img 
						{ float: right;
						  margin-top: 18px;
						  margin-right: 15px; }
						
div#container div.line {
						width: 100%;
						height: 1px;
						margin-top: 0px;
						background: red;
						clear: both;
						}
						
div#container hr.line { width: 100%;
						height: 1px;
						margin-top: 0px;
						background: red;
						color: red;
						border-top: 1px solid red; border-bottom: 0px; border-left: 0px; border-right: 0px;
						clear: both; }

div#container div#footer div.copyright div.left {
						display: block;
						float: left; }
						
div#container div#footer div.copyright div.right {
						display: block;
						float: right; }